Q: Is 21,403,214 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 21,403,214 is a composite number.

Why is 21,403,214 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 21,403,214 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 173 346 1,211 2,422 8,837 17,674 61,859 123,718 1,528,801 3,057,602 10,701,607 and 21,403,214, with no remainder.

Since 21,403,214 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,403,214, it is a composite number.
